**Core Concept**
Alagile syndrome, also known as Alagil syndrome, is a rare genetic disorder characterized by liver disease, heart defects, and other systemic abnormalities. It is caused by mutations in the JAG1 gene, which encodes a ligand for the Notch signaling pathway. This pathway plays a crucial role in embryonic development, particularly in the formation of the liver, heart, and other organs.
